Handover Note — from Director Celine Ambrath to Director Joss Feldane, Torvik Appliances. Joss, the warranty-cost overrun on the Aldermere dryer line now stands at 14% above provision, driven by compressor failures in early batches. Finance has the reconciliation file; accruals were adjusted last month but supplier recovery claims remain open. Please prioritise the Vettra Components negotiation before quarter close. Background figures are in the shared ledger. The confidential note on forward plans sits just below.

internal memo for tagef-hadup: Gross margin on Ulaath came in at 15 percent against a plan of 5 percent. Only 7 of the 120 pilot accounts renewed Ulaath, so a churn review is set for October 15.

Runbook: Lorrow broker upgrade. Drain consumers, snapshot offsets, stop the node. Install the new broker build, keep the data directory intact. Do not mix protocol versions across the cluster; upgrade one node at a time and verify replication catch-up between each. Rollback means restoring the offset snapshot, nothing else. After the binary swap, write the post-upgrade settings exactly as given below.

config for tagaf-bawif:
[norok]
host = norok.ordinworks.local
user = norok_svc
database = norok_prod

# Break-Glass Access — InvoForge Renderer

Plugin authors normally interact with the InvoForge PDF renderer through the sandboxed plugin API only. Break-glass access exists solely for incidents where a malformed plugin corrupts the render queue and the sandbox cannot be reached. Request approval from the on-call steward first; all break-glass sessions are logged and reviewed within 24 hours. Once approval is granted, unlock the emergency console using the recovery passphrase that appears immediately below.

recovery phrase for yawif-hahif: druys-kelius-ralax-raliel

Ticket: TILECACHE-412 — Misconfigured staging environment for Glimmerton tile renderer

The staging cache layer for the Glimmerton map renderer was pointed at the production eviction policy, causing premature tile purges during the Harrowfield release rehearsal. We corrected the policy flag and TTL settings, and verified warm-cache hit rates recovered to baseline. One item remains before sign-off: the staging env file needs the cache broker credential restored. The required line is as follows.

sealed setting: LEDGER_TOKEN20=6148d35bbb480b0ab79e